Apr 21, 2023 | News, Nixon Library Events

This week marked the 50th anniversary of President Nixon’s second message to Congress on energy, which amounted to America’s first comprehensive energy policy. The Richard Nixon Foundation hosted the Nixon National Energy Conference at the Nixon Presidential Library,...
